... Read moreA Court of Thorns and Roses, the first book in Sarah J. Maas's acclaimed series, reinvents the classic Beauty and the Beast tale. Readers follow Feyre, a huntress who becomes embroiled in the world of the Fae after killing a wolf that turns out to be a beast. The series not only captivates with its romance but also explores themes of sacrifice, love, and resilience. The subsequent novels, including A Court of Mist and Fury and A Court of Silver Flames, delve deeper into character backstories and expand on the intricate fantasy world Maas has created. With strong character development and rich imagery, this series has garnered a passionate fanbase.
